Description: This course provides detailed knowledge of a diverse range of eighteenth and nineteenth-century texts that engaged the realities, possibilities, fantasies and pitfalls of the British Empire. Course also includes historical and archival material as well as recent critical and historical approaches to the study of empire and its relationship to cultural identity. Repeatable for Credit.
